H1N1: Responding to an Outbreak in New York City Schools

Organization: 
Readiness and Emergency Management for Schools (REMS) Technical Assistance Center
Publisher: 
U.S. Department of Education
Date Published: 
January, 2009

This document highlights both the successes and lessons that the New York City public schools learned in responding to the H1N1 virus, and provides important instruction in pandemic planning and response for schools and communities across the nation.
